PETALING JAYA: Delia Arnold bounced back from an opening set defeat to qualify for the main draw of the Women’s World Championship.
The national No. 3 was in her element as she beat France’s Coline Aumard 10-12, 11-6, 11-9, 13-11 in the third qualifying round at the Wadi Degla Squash Club in Cairo, Egypt, on Sunday.
